INVT BPD Series Specifications

General IconGeneral
Cooling MethodForced air cooling
Storage Temperature-20°C to +60°C
Output Frequency0 to 400 Hz
Control ModeV/F control
Protection FeaturesOvervoltage, undervoltage, overcurrent, overload, overheating, short circuit
CommunicationModbus RTU
Applicationpumps, fans, conveyors
Humidity5% to 95% RH, non-condensing
AltitudeUp to 1000m
Operating Temperature-10°C to +40°C (derating above 40°C)
